Transaction 742afdc5117ce23525312e215a24170f4329d53b73f9c5066d1e61712bfe2782

4 Input
2 Outputs
  • 742afdc5117ce23525312e215a24170f4329d53b73f9c5066d1e61712bfe2782:0
  • value  29352890
    address  3KRYffjzifcSNNcgkX7v69kb4JfBZR3sQm
  • 742afdc5117ce23525312e215a24170f4329d53b73f9c5066d1e61712bfe2782:1
  • value  1405013
    address  17BPZ4dVNbs61sCJ1EhxgUckpaKWTLGqQN